Exposing How To Install A Door Knob

One of the ways to save money as a homeowner is to do small home repair jobs yourself. Knowing how to install a door knob will give the confidence and experience to tackle future home repair jobs. If you want to learn how to install a door knob, then these instructions will help you to get it done the right way.

If you are installing a door knob in a new door with no existing hole then you will want to mark the spot where the knob will be installed. Many purchased knobs come with a template to make this task easier. Mark the spot on the edge of the door by nailing in a small nail about halfway and then pulling it out. Now use a drill with a spade blade to drill into this hole for the latch. The size will depend upon the knob you purchased.

Now use larger diameter hole saw to make a hole on one side of the door, fitting the size of the drill hole saw to the lock size. Turn the door over and drill the hole the rest of the way through. Use a file to rid the hole of any rough edges.

Put the latch plate on the edge of the door centering it over the hole you drilled. Trace around the plate and then remove it. The latch is installed in a recess so use a chisel to take out enough wood to be able to set the latch plate into the hole. Drill holes for the latch plate screws. Then screw in the latch plate.

For directions for how to install a door knob in an existing door, simply remove the screws in the existing knob and slide it apart. If the door was painted you may have to pry the plate gently off of the side of the door.
Pull the doorknob halves apart and put one into each side of the door hole. Fit the two sides together, lining up the lock mechanism. Place the two long screws into the holes and tighten them.

The final step is installing the striker plate which is on the door frame. Mark the place where the lock hits the door frame. Place the plate on the door frame and trace the inside area and outside perimeter. Then remove the plate. Chisel out the inside area marked so that it can accommodate the lock. Place the plate over the hole and screw in the two screws to hold it in place.

Close the door and test the lock to make sure it lines up well and that the locking mechanism is working properly. Now that you know how to install a door knob from scratch, simply replacing a door knob will be easy.
